Where is the entrance to the Hollow Earth theory believed to be?
The Hollow Earth theory has fascinated people for centuries, captivating imaginations with the idea of vast subterranean landscapes and civilizations hidden beneath our feet. Many enthusiasts and theorists have proposed various locations around the globe where they believe entrances to this mysterious realm can be found. While the scientific community largely dismisses the theory as fiction, it remains a compelling topic in folklore, conspiracy theories, and even some modern interpretations of ancient texts.
One of the most popular alleged entrances to the Hollow Earth is located in Antarctica. Proponents of the theory argue that there are massive openings at the poles that lead to an inner world filled with lush vegetation, advanced civilizations, and exotic wildlife. The harsh, icy conditions of Antarctica have long kept its secrets hidden, allowing the imagination to run wild with possibilities. Enthusiasts often reference historical accounts and anecdotal evidence to support this claim, suggesting that expeditions sent to explore the continent have encountered strange phenomena that hint at the existence of an inner world. Another frequently mentioned location is the North Pole, which has also been described as a gateway to the Hollow Earth. Some theorists suggest that there are secret military bases and advanced technology hidden in this region, making it difficult for explorers to access the area legally or safely. The idea that the North Pole contains a vast underground civilization adds to the allure of this theory, creating a sense of intrigue and wonder. It raises questions about what we know about our planet and what remains undiscovered.
In addition to the poles, various mountain ranges around the world have also been rumored to harbor entrances to the Hollow Earth. In the Americas, some theorists point to the numerous cave systems across the continent as potential entrances to the Hollow Earth. The Mammoth Cave system in Kentucky is often highlighted, with enthusiasts believing it could lead to vast underground tunnels. Similarly, the Navajo and Hopi tribes have rich folklore that includes tales of underground dwellers and hidden worlds, suggesting a cultural connection to the idea of a Hollow Earth.
Exploring the Hollow Earth theory also involves examining ancient civilizations and their beliefs. The Sumerians, for instance, had myths about the underworld that described a parallel existence beneath the earth. These narratives often involve gods, spirits, and supernatural beings, which can be interpreted as allusions to the notion of a Hollow Earth. The connection between ancient mythologies and modern theories is a captivating aspect of this topic, as it illustrates humanitys long-standing fascination with what lies beneath.
It’s essential to consider the scientific perspective on the Hollow Earth theory as well. Modern geology, with its understanding of the Earth’s structure, suggests that the planet is not hollow but rather composed of solid and liquid layers. Seismology has played a crucial role in mapping the inner workings of our planet, revealing a complex and dynamic interior.
